Abstract

This study aims to examine the development of teacher knowledge through academic literacy and the concept of teachers as lifelong learners in improving the quality of education. The method used is library research, analyzing various relevant scientific sources from journals, books, and educational policy documents. The results of the study indicate that teacher knowledge development is a crucial factor in building educational professionalism, particularly in addressing developments in science and technology. Academic literacy serves as the foundation for teachers' ability to critically understand, analyze, and develop knowledge, thereby enabling them to create innovative learning. Furthermore, the concept of teachers as lifelong learners emphasizes that the process of competency development does not stop with formal education but continues through collaboration, reflection, and the use of technology. Despite various challenges such as workload and limited institutional support, teachers' commitment to continuous learning is key to improving the quality of education. Therefore, the integration of academic literacy and lifelong learning is crucial in creating adaptive and competent professional teachers in the modern era.
